Solving Stochastic PDEs Using FEniCS and UQtk

09/16/2022
by   Ajit Desai, et al.
0

The intrusive (sample-free) spectral stochastic finite element method (SSFEM) is a powerful numerical tool for solving stochastic partial differential equations (PDEs). However, it is not widely adopted in academic and industrial applications because it demands intrusive adjustments in the PDE solver, which require substantial coding efforts compared to the non-intrusive (sampling) SSFEM. Using an example of stochastic PDE, in this article, we demonstrate that the implementational challenges of the intrusive approach can be alleviated using FEniCS – a general purpose finite element package and UQTk – a collection of libraries and tools for the quantification of uncertainty. Furthermore, the algorithmic details and code snippets are provided to assist computational scientists in implementing these methods for their applications. This article is extracted from the author's thesis [1].

READ FULL TEXT

page 8

page 10

page 13

research
09/27/2022

IFISS3D: A computational laboratory for investigating finite element approximation in three dimensions

IFISS is an established MATLAB finite element software package for study...
research
08/23/2022

Domain Decomposition of Stochastic PDEs: Development of Probabilistic Wirebasket-based Two-level Preconditioners

Realistic physical phenomena exhibit random fluctuations across many sca...
research
01/24/2023

Solving the Discretised Neutron Diffusion Equations using Neural Networks

This paper presents a new approach which uses the tools within Artificia...
research
12/31/2020

An hp-hierarchical framework for the finite element exterior calculus

The problem of solving partial differential equations (PDEs) on manifold...
research
02/04/2020

Numerical methods for nonlocal and fractional models

Partial differential equations (PDEs) are used, with huge success, to mo...
research
08/03/2022

Solving Inverse PDE Problems using Grid-Free Monte Carlo Estimators

Modeling physical phenomena like heat transport and diffusion is crucial...

Please sign up or login with your details

Forgot password? Click here to reset